Are puppy training pads a good idea?

Pee Pads Are Convenient One of the primary advantages of puppy pads is convenience. They can be a useful aid for training, especially at the stage in your puppy’s life when they need to go frequently. Maintenance and cleanup are as simple as tossing the previous pad and laying down another.

When should you start puppy pad training?

between 12 weeks and 16 weeks old
Experts recommend that you begin house training your puppy when they are between 12 weeks and 16 weeks old. At that point, they have enough control of their bladder and bowel movements to learn to hold it.

Do puppy pads help potty train?

Using potty pads (also called puppy pads, or pee pads) is one way to help teach your puppy where it is appropriate to use the bathroom. Consistency is key to this training technique, which you can then use to also teach your puppy to eventually potty outside.

Are there dog training pads that absorb dog Pee?

Absorbent training pads aren’t just for puppies. Dog pee pads are handy to keep around, especially if you have an older pet or one suffering from a bout of incontinence. These dog pee pads are similar to the ones for puppies, but bigger.

What kind of pad should I buy for my Puppy?

No single puppy pad will be the best option for every dog. Instead, search for a pad that fits your dog’s size and is appropriate for their amount of pee and poop. Depending on your preference, you may want to explore single-use potty pads or washable and reusable options.

Is it OK to change dog Pee pads?

It can sometimes help to change the dog pads often but place a small piece of the soiled pad on the clean pads. Dogs can often learn a lot by scent and begin associating the pee pads with their restroom area.
